Smoke curls off a dried leaf as Django and I try our best to start a fire using nothing but a magnifying glass and the power of the sun. 

Ten minutes and several scorched leaves later, we're called to a community circle to discuss the vision of the community at Wildernest Farm.

After their school was devastated by a typhoon, our dear friends Boley and Chi came to the UK and became one of the earliest members of Wild Minds Community at One Tree Farm. 

They ran Learning Freely, the self-directed learning sessions on One Tree Farm until Chi sadly passed away in June 2024, leaving behind two wonderful children, Django and Teal.

Boley has come back to their land on Siargao, a small island in the east Philippines, to rebuild and continue the mission they both started.

Wildernest Farm is home to Siargao Wildlings, a nature-based, self-directed learning school where children follow their own curiosity and learn more about themselves and the world around them. The children's learning flows naturally from experiencing the environment around them, rather than a teacher writing on a board.

Breaking away from the mainstream system isn't just difficult in isolation - it's meaningless. When typhoons destroyed their first school, it was the Cropsnotshops community that gave Chi and Boley a place to find their feet again, and, together with One Tree Farm, supported Boley and the kids after the loss of Chi. 

After their many experiences living in communities around the world, they realised what was missing from their school in Siargao. They needed a living, breathing community as the foundation, a vibrant web of real-world learning. 

As community members work on their craft, from carpentry to farming to music, children naturally discover and explore these possibilities. Every new project, every skilled hand at work becomes a gateway for learning.
